An Assistant Sub-Inspector (ASI) collapsed and died on- duty during bandobast of the India vs Bangladesh 3rd T20 cricket match at Vidarbha Cricket Association’s (VCA) Jamtha Stadium on Sunday afternoon. The incident raised the issue of deteriorating health of policemen in City Police. 
 
The deceased policeman was identified as ASI Sheikh Madar Sheikh Hussain Qureshi (54), (Buckle No 2378), a resident of Mominpura, near Police Chowkie. A police officer said that ASI Sheikh died of cardiac arrest on-duty during bandobast for the cricket match.
 
ASI Sheikh was attached to police headquarters. The incident occurred at 12.15 pm when ASI Sheikh was sitting on the chair in the Police Pandal outside the stadium. He suddenly collapsed from the chair and fell unconscious, the officer said. He was rushed to the hospital in Ambulance where the doctors gave continuous c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R), an emergency life saving procedure for people suffering from conditions like cardiac arrest, to him. However, the doctors failed to revive him. Hingna police have registered a case of accidental death.
